Chili Cheese Hash Brown Casserole

This hearty and comforting Chili Cheese Hash Brown Casserole is budget-friendly, flavorful, and perfect for a family dinner or a potluck!
Course Dinner
Cuisine casserole
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 45 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ings 8
Calories 564kcal

Ingredients

  • 2 pounds ground beef
  • 1 tablespoon dried minced onion
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• Salt and black pepper to taste
  • 1 15 ounce can sloppy joe mix
  • 1 15 ounce can chili with beans
  • 4 cups shredded hash browns
  • 2 c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ese divided

Instructions

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ees. Prepare a 9x13 baking dish with nonstick cooking spray.
  • In a large skillet, cook the ground beef with the onion, garlic, salt, and black pepper, crumbling the beef as it browns. Cook until no longer pink and drain the meat well.
  • In a large bowl, mix the sloppy joe mix, chili, hash browns, and 1 cup of cheese. Add the ground beef to the mixture and stir until evenly incorporated.
  • Transfer the ingredients to the prepared baking dish. Sprinkle the remaining cheese over the top.
  • Cover the casserole with aluminum foil and bake for 30 minutes. Remove the aluminum foil and continue baking until the top is golden, about 15 minutes.
